Output 302438ed6f14862f23b2c4ea9767c2c2050f56a93b15a90ef58c8c3945f104d9:0

value
337000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577e03acdc115120e9327adf42f7591858e40575 OP_EQUAL
address
39fdfs4g96FtcinM4fFi8ojmZwxpJxvtRq
transaction
302438ed6f14862f23b2c4ea9767c2c2050f56a93b15a90ef58c8c3945f104d9
confirmations
169100
spent
true